The Ultimate Golfer’s Paradise
Myrtle Beach is widely known as the "Golf Capital of the World," and this penthouse is the ideal home base for golfers looking to tee off on some of the most prestigious courses in the area. With over 60+ championship courses designed by legends like Jack Nicklaus, Arnold Palmer, and Robert Trent Jones, you’ll have countless options to choose from. Must-play courses include Barefoot Resort & Golf, Pine Lakes Country Club, and the iconic Dunes Golf & Beach Club, each offering its own unique challenges and striking scenery.
For a fun family outing, the Grandiose Strand is also home to over 30 mini-golf courses, each with creative themes ranging from pirate adventures to prehistoric landscapes. Challenge your family to a round at Captain Hook’s Adventure Golf or try the impressive Dragon’s Lair Fantasy Golf for a whimsical experience everybody will enjoy.
Family-Friendly Activities & Attractions
Myrtle Beach is more than just a beach town—it’s a destination full of fun activities and attractions for all ages. Here are some of the top family-friendly spots to discover:
Broadway at the Beach: A massive entertainment complex featuring eateries, stores, and attractions like Ripley’s Aquarium, WonderWorks, and MagiQuest. Don’t miss a ride on the Broadway 360 Observation Wheel for expansive vistas of the entire area.
Myrtle Beach Boardwalk & SkyWheel: Stroll along the boardwalk and experience classic beach town vibes, complete with arcades, snack bars, and souvenir stores. The SkyWheel offers impressive vistas, especially at sunset.
Family Kingdom Amusement Park: A oceanside amusement park with more than 35 rides, including thrilling roller coasters and a classic Ferris wheel.
Myrtle Waves Water Park: South Carolina’s biggest water park with over 20 slides, a lazy river, and a wave pool.
Pirates Voyage Dinner & Show: An appealing dinner theater where acrobatic pirates battle for treasure.
Hollywood Wax Museum: Pose with life-sized wax figures of your favorite celebrities, superheroes, and historical icons.

Tricks and tips to get the perfect Myrtle Beach vacation rental experience:
How to get the best rental value:
- Summer is high season in the Myrtle Beach area. To find the best value, try changing your family's Myrtle Beach trip dates to the Spring or Fall shoulder seasons. May, September, and October offer warm temperatures, less crowded beaches, and reduced traffic.
- The sooner you can book a rental home, the easier your search will be. The most desirable rental homes are reserved early. Reserving your rental home 6-12 months before your vacation d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to plan and book your rental home.
- Hosts and Property managers sometimes offer discounts for veterans. Check with your host or property manager to see if special offers are available for your group.
- Booking websites typically offer their guests an option to add trip insurance. Trip insurance, which will generally cost 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ed vacation time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or extra g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for details.
-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great local information, travel guide magazines have discounts for nearby restaurants, attractions, and tours.
